When people say “blockchain,” they usually mean Bitcoin. But that’s like saying “car” and only thinking of Ford. Let me break down the big three blockchains and what makes each special.
Feature | Bitcoin | Ethereum | Solana |
---|---|---|---|
Launch Year | 2009 | 2015 | 2020 |
Purpose | Digital Gold | World Computer | High-Speed Apps |
Consensus | Proof of Work | Proof of Stake | Proof of History + PoS |
Speed | 7 TPS | 15 TPS | 3,000+ TPS |
Smart Contracts | Limited | Full Support | Full Support |
Main Use | Store of Value | DeFi & NFTs | Gaming & Trading |
Back in 2008, someone named Satoshi Nakamoto (still anonymous) had a crazy idea: “What if we could send money without banks?”
The 2008 financial crisis was happening, banks were failing, and trust in traditional finance was at rock bottom. Bitcoin was born as a response.
Digital Scarcity: Only 21 million Bitcoin will ever exist. It’s like having a limited edition collectible, but for money.
Proof of Work Security: Bitcoin miners compete to solve math puzzles. It’s incredibly energy-intensive but makes the network extremely secure.
Simple Purpose: Bitcoin does one thing really well - being digital money.
Bitcoin is like digital gold bars. Heavy, valuable, secure, but you wouldn’t use gold to buy coffee. Perfect for storing wealth, not great for daily transactions.
In 2014, 19-year-old Vitalik Buterin thought: “What if blockchain could do more than just payments?”
He envisioned a “world computer” where anyone could build decentralized applications (dApps) without needing permission from Apple, Google, or anyone else.
Smart Contracts: Self-executing programs that run exactly as coded. Like vending machines - insert coin, get product, no human needed.
Programmability: Developers can build anything from decentralized exchanges to digital art marketplaces.
Network Effects: Most developers, most projects, most innovation happens here.
Ethereum is like the internet itself. You can build websites, apps, services - it’s a platform for everything else.
Just like the internet runs email, social media, and streaming, Ethereum runs DeFi, NFTs, and thousands of other applications.
Ethereum switched from Proof of Work to Proof of Stake in 2022, reducing energy consumption by 99.9%. It’s like upgrading from a gas car to electric.
In 2017, Anatoly Yakovenko, a former Qualcomm engineer, asked: “Why are blockchains so slow when we have incredibly fast computers?”
His solution: Proof of History, a way to order transactions before they’re processed, making everything much faster.
Blazing Speed: 3,000+ transactions per second (sometimes peaks at 50,000+). That’s 400x faster than Bitcoin.
Low Costs: Transactions cost fractions of a penny, not dollars.
Modern Architecture: Built from the ground up for speed, not retrofitted like older blockchains.
Solana is like a high-speed rail system. Bitcoin is a horse and buggy, Ethereum is a regular train, and Solana is the bullet train.
Great for things that need speed: gaming, high-frequency trading, real-time applications.

Bitcoin’s Proof of Work: Like a global math competition. Miners compete to solve puzzles, winner adds the next block and gets Bitcoin rewards. Very secure but energy-intensive.
Ethereum’s Proof of Stake: Like putting up collateral. Validators stake their ETH, get chosen randomly to validate transactions. Much more energy efficient.
Solana’s Proof of History + Proof of Stake: Like having a synchronized clock for the entire network. Orders transactions by time before processing, enabling massive speed improvements.
Bitcoin: Very limited. Think calculator - can do basic math but not much else.
Ethereum: Full programming language. Think smartphone - can run any app you can imagine.
Solana: Also full programming, but optimized for speed. Think gaming laptop - powerful and fast.
